33 /*********************************************************
34  Change the domain password on the PDC.
35  Do most of the legwork ourselfs.  Caller must have
36  already setup the connection to the NETLOGON pipe
37 **********************************************************/
38
39 struct trust_pw_change_state {
40         struct g_lock_ctx *g_ctx;
41         char *g_lock_key;
42 };
43
44 static int trust_pw_change_state_destructor(struct trust_pw_change_state *state)
45 {
46         g_lock_unlock(state->g_ctx, state->g_lock_key);
47         return 0;
48 }
49
50 NTSTATUS trust_pw_change(struct netlogon_creds_cli_context *context,
51                          struct messaging_context *msg_ctx,
52                          struct dcerpc_binding_handle *b,
53                          const char *domain,
54                          bool force)
55 {
56         TALLOC_CTX *frame = talloc_stackframe();
57         struct trust_pw_change_state *state;
58         struct samr_Password current_nt_hash;
59         const struct samr_Password *previous_nt_hash = NULL;
60         enum netr_SchannelType sec_channel_type = SEC_CHAN_NULL;
61         const char *account_name;
62         char *new_trust_passwd;
63         char *pwd;
64         struct dom_sid sid;
65         time_t pass_last_set_time;
66         struct timeval g_timeout = { 0, };
67         int timeout = 0;
68         struct timeval tv = { 0, };
69         NTSTATUS status;
70
71         state = talloc_zero(frame, struct trust_pw_change_state);
72         if (state == NULL) {
73                 TALLOC_FREE(frame);
74                 return NT_STATUS_NO_MEMORY;
75         }
76
77         state->g_ctx = g_lock_ctx_init(state, msg_ctx);
78         if (state->g_ctx == NULL) {
79                 TALLOC_FREE(frame);
80                 return NT_STATUS_NO_MEMORY;
81         }
82
83         state->g_lock_key = talloc_asprintf(state,
84                                 "trust_password_change_%s",
85                                 domain);
86         if (state->g_lock_key == NULL) {
87                 TALLOC_FREE(frame);
88                 return NT_STATUS_NO_MEMORY;
89         }
90
91         g_timeout = timeval_current_ofs(10, 0);
92         status = g_lock_lock(state->g_ctx,
93                              state->g_lock_key,
94                              G_LOCK_WRITE, g_timeout);
95         if (!NT_STATUS_IS_OK(status)) {
96                 DEBUG(1, ("could not get g_lock on [%s]!\n",
97                           state->g_lock_key));
98                 TALLOC_FREE(frame);
99                 return status;
100         }
101
102         talloc_set_destructor(state, trust_pw_change_state_destructor);
103
104         if (!get_trust_pw_hash(domain, current_nt_hash.hash,
105                                &account_name,
106                                &sec_channel_type)) {
107                 DEBUG(0, ("could not fetch domain secrets for domain %s!\n", domain));
108                 TALLOC_FREE(frame);
109                 return NT_STATUS_TRUSTED_RELATIONSHIP_FAILURE;
110         }
111
112         switch (sec_channel_type) {
113         case SEC_CHAN_WKSTA:
114                 pwd = secrets_fetch_machine_password(domain,
115                                                      &pass_last_set_time,
116                                                      NULL);
117                 if (pwd == NULL) {
118                         TALLOC_FREE(frame);
119                         return NT_STATUS_TRUSTED_RELATIONSHIP_FAILURE;
120                 }
121                 free(pwd);
122                 break;
123         case SEC_CHAN_DOMAIN:
124                 if (!pdb_get_trusteddom_pw(domain, &pwd, &sid, &pass_last_set_time)) {
125                         TALLOC_FREE(frame);
126                         return NT_STATUS_TRUSTED_RELATIONSHIP_FAILURE;
127                 }
128                 break;
129         default:
130                 TALLOC_FREE(frame);
131                 return NT_STATUS_NOT_SUPPORTED;
132         }
133
134         timeout = lp_machine_password_timeout();
135         if (timeout == 0) {
136                 if (!force) {
137                         DEBUG(10,("machine password never expires\n"));
138                         TALLOC_FREE(frame);
139                         return NT_STATUS_OK;
140                 }
141         }
142
143         tv.tv_sec = pass_last_set_time;
144         DEBUG(10, ("password last changed %s\n",
145                    timeval_string(talloc_tos(), &tv, false)));
146         tv.tv_sec += timeout;
147         DEBUGADD(10, ("password valid until %s\n",
148                       timeval_string(talloc_tos(), &tv, false)));
149
150         if (!force && !timeval_expired(&tv)) {
151                 TALLOC_FREE(frame);
152                 return NT_STATUS_OK;
153         }
154
155         /* Create a random machine account password */
156         new_trust_passwd = generate_random_password(frame,
157                                 DEFAULT_TRUST_ACCOUNT_PASSWORD_LENGTH,
158                                 DEFAULT_TRUST_ACCOUNT_PASSWORD_LENGTH);
159         if (new_trust_passwd == NULL) {
160                 DEBUG(0, ("generate_random_password failed\n"));
161                 TALLOC_FREE(frame);
162                 return NT_STATUS_NO_MEMORY;
163         }
164
165         status = netlogon_creds_cli_auth(context, b,
166                                          current_nt_hash,
167                                          previous_nt_hash);
168         if (!NT_STATUS_IS_OK(status)) {
169                 TALLOC_FREE(frame);
170                 return status;
171         }
172
173         status = netlogon_creds_cli_ServerPasswordSet(context, b,
174                                                       new_trust_passwd, NULL);
175         if (!NT_STATUS_IS_OK(status)) {
176                 TALLOC_FREE(frame);
177                 return status;
178         }
179
180         DEBUG(3,("%s : trust_pw_change_and_store_it: Changed password.\n",
181                  current_timestring(talloc_tos(), False)));
182
183         /*
184          * Return the result of trying to write the new password
185          * back into the trust account file.
186          */
187
188         switch (sec_channel_type) {
189
190         case SEC_CHAN_WKSTA:
191                 if (!secrets_store_machine_password(new_trust_passwd, domain, sec_channel_type)) {
192                         TALLOC_FREE(frame);
193                         return NT_STATUS_INTERNAL_DB_CORRUPTION;
194                 }
195                 break;
196
197         case SEC_CHAN_DOMAIN:
198                 /*
199                  * we need to get the sid first for the
200                  * pdb_set_trusteddom_pw call
201                  */
202                 if (!pdb_set_trusteddom_pw(domain, new_trust_passwd, &sid)) {
203                         TALLOC_FREE(frame);
204                         return NT_STATUS_INTERNAL_DB_CORRUPTION;
205                 }
206                 break;
207
208         default:
209                 break;
210         }
211
212         TALLOC_FREE(frame);
213         return NT_STATUS_OK;
214 }
